MAT 115 - College Algebra and Trigonometry 4 cr. MAT 115 - College Algebra and Trigonometry 4 cr. Topics in mathematics preparatory to MAT 160 Pre-Calculus are covered in this course. Students study linear and quadratic equations, absolute value and polynomial inequalities, coordinate geometry of the line and circle, linear and polynomial functions, techniques of graphing, exponential functions, logarithms, right triangle trigonometry, trigonometric functions of any angle, and fundamental trigonometric identities. A scientific calculator is required. Graphing calculators are not permitted. 4 hours lecture. Semester(s) all, Spring, Summer
Prerequisites: MAT100, MAT097
